Construct a ΔABC in which BC = 8 cm, ∠B = 45° and ∠C = 60°. Construct another triangle similar to ΔABC such that its sides are 3/5 of the corresponding sides of ΔABC.
Steps of Construction:
1. Draw a line segment BC of length 8cm.
2. Make an angle of 45° from B and an angle of 60° from C. The point where the rays meet is point A.

3. Draw a ray BY making an acute angle with the line BC. Make 5 equal arcs starting from B, then B1 and so on till B5.

4. Join B5C.

5. As we have to get the triangle 3/5 times of this triangle ABC.
6. From B3, draw a line parallel to B5C cutting BC at C’.

7. Draw another line from C’ parallel to AC cutting AB at A’.

8. A’BC’ is our required triangle.
